2016-09-02 4 views
0

jar 파일을 저장소에 수동으로 설치하십시오.수동으로 jar 파일을 설치하십시오.

이 SDK를 maven 종속성으로 설치하려고합니다.

mvn install:install-file -DgroupId=com.intuit.code.devkit.v3 -DartifactId=ipp-v3-java-devkit -Dversion=2.5.0 -Dpackaging=jar -Dfile=c:\lib\ipp-java-qbapihelper-1.2.1-jar-with-dependencies.jar 

하지만 내가 디렉토리에있는 jar 파일을 찾을 수 없습니다 내 로컬 저장소를 탐색 할 때 내가

[INFO] Scanning for projects... 
[INFO] 
[INFO] ------------------------------------------------------------------------ 
[INFO] Building Maven Stub Project (No POM) 1 
[INFO] ------------------------------------------------------------------------ 
[INFO] 
[INFO] --- maven-install-plugin:2.4:install-file (default-cli) @ standalone-pom --- 
[INFO] Installing c:\lib\ipp-java-qbapihelper-1.2.1-jar-with-dependencies.jar to C:\Users\plamen\.m2\repository\com\intuit\code\devkit\v3\ipp-v3-java-devkit\2.5.0\ipp-v3-java-devkit-2.5.0.jar 
[INFO] ------------------------------------------------------------------------ 
[INFO] BUILD SUCCESS 
[INFO] ------------------------------------------------------------------------ 
[INFO] Total time: 1.631 s 
[INFO] Finished at: 2016-09-02T17:04:51+03:00 
[INFO] Final Memory: 7M/123M 
[INFO] ------------------------------------------------------------------------ 

를 얻을 :

https://developer.intuit.com/docs/0100_quickbooks_online/0400_tools/0005_accounting/0200_java/0002_installing_the_java_sdk_for_quickbooks

나는이 시도. 누군가 내가 이것을 고칠 수있는 조언을 해줄 수 있습니까? 나는이 작품을 만들기 위해 과거에했던 어떤

+0

대상 경로가 출력에 제공됩니다. 어떤이? –

+0

출력 로그에 따르면, 파일은'C : \ Users \ plamen \ .m2 \ repository \ com \ intuit \ code \ devkit \ v3 \ ipp-v3-java-devkit \ 2.5.0 \'에 있어야합니다. isn 거기 있니? –

+0

폴더 com 다음에 폴더와 파일이 없습니다. –

답변

1

은 다음과 같습니다 임시 폴더, 즉 프로젝트 루트에 관심을

  • 복사 jar 파일 (들)/tmp를
  • 다음 명령을 실행 당신이 그 아래 받는다는 아티팩트와 SRC/종속/항아리/COM/... 디렉토리를 볼 수 해당 명령 후

    mvn install:install-file -Dfile=tmp/<filename>.jar -DgroupId=intuit.code.devkit.v3 -DartifactId=ipp-v3-java-devkit -Dversion=2.5.0 -Dpackaging=jar -DlocalRepositoryPath=<repo path> (i.e. src/dependencies/jars) 
    
  • 다음 프로젝트 루트 디렉토리에서 명령 줄에서 (그에 따라 매개 변수를 조정)

  • 깨끗하고 패키지 받는다는를 수행하여 pom.xml 파일

    <!— <project> is the parent element —> 
    <repositories> 
        <repository> 
         <id>system-jars</id> 
         <url>file://${basedir}/src/dependencies/jars</url> 
        </repository> 
    </repositories> 
    <!— Add the dependency —> 
    <dependency> 
        <groupId>com.intuit.code.devkit.v3</groupId> 
        <artifactId>ipp-v3-java-devkit</artifactId> 
        <version>2.5.0</version> 
    </dependency> 
    
  • 에 대한 종속성을 추가합니다. 클래스가 최종 아티팩트에 포함되어 있는지 확인한 다음 모든 것이 올 바른 tmp 디렉토리를 삭제하십시오.

관련 문제